Behavioral Health Nurse Salary Guide: Stoughton, MA

Average Behavioral Health Nurse Salary

$46.40/hour

The average salary for a Behavioral Health Nurse in Stoughton, MA is $46.40 per hour. This is 66% higher than the Massachusetts average of $15.81.

Estimate based on Bureau of Labor Statistics data.
